Ivyline makes itself at home with new headquarters
Ivyline, one of the sector’s leading garden, home and giftware
suppliers, to support has
recently undertaken a move to a new facility at the heart of Stoneleigh Park; a move designed
the
brand’s ongoing growth. Moving from its old location in Coventry, Ivyline’s new headquarters has become home to the complete in-house team, which has seen its numbers double in the last year due to

growing demand for Ivyline products. From sales and marketing to
design, sourcing,
and order management, the full team is now working under one roof, with the benefit of an onsite trade showroom to support product development and customer relations year-round. Scott Thomas, Ivyline Managing Director, said of the new headquarters: “After a period of significant growth we came to realise that we were about to outgrow our old premises, so a move was vital to ensure that we could continue to service all our customers, both old and new.
“Stoneleigh Park is a superb location. Not only does it bring key events and exhibitions to our doorstep but, more importantly, the central location allows easy access for our customers that wish to get up-close and personal with our complete offering. Providing year-round access and support during the
exhibition cycle,
our showroom is an invaluable resource, and one we know our customers will appreciate, as we look to expand Ivyline’s reach even further.”
Since moving to Stoneleigh Park, Ivyline has expanded its offering into furniture, introduced new Christmas ranges, and, most recently, lifestyle gardening collections, whilst creating even more bestselling outdoor living ranges. The expansion of the in-house design team has also enabled Ivyline to create more design cohesion across multiple collections, whilst the team, alongside Ivyline’s dedicated sourcing team, has been better placed to find new supply partners that uphold the same sustainable values across material

MKM enters the hire market with JCB partnership
MKM, one the UK’s largest independent builder’s merchant, is continuing to evolve its first-class service offering with a major announcement that the business is entering the hire market for the first time, with its own offering.
The company has invested in a fleet of JCB equipment in a new partnership that will see ‘MKM Hire’ officially launched at five MKM branches across the UK – Norwich, Perth, Bromsgrove, Lincoln North, and Manchester Central. Following successful launch MKM plans to roll this fantastic new service offering out nationwide. Kate Tinsley, MKM’s CEO, said: “Our ethos at MKM has always been about giving our customers what
they want
and need, which is why we are constantly looking at ways we can develop and enhance the service we provide our customers.”
“Entering the hire market is a fantastic evolution for the business and we are delighted to be working in partnership with TC Harrison JCB.”
